@vuejs-community/vue-directive-mask

Simple mask input directive for Vue.js

Downloads in past

Stats

StarsIssuesVersionUpdatedCreatedSize
@vuejs-community/vue-directive-mask
901.2.62 years ago3 years agoMinified + gzip package size for @vuejs-community/vue-directive-mask in KB

Readme

@vuejs-community/vue-directive-mask
Simple mask input directive for Vue.js

Installation

install from npm
$ npm install @vuejs-community/vue-directive-mask
and register in you Vue app
import Vue from 'vue';
import VueDirectiveMask from '@vuejs-community/vue-directive-mask';

Vue.use(VueDirectiveMask);

Usage

<template>
  <div>
    <!-- Russian date format -->
    <input type="text" v-mask="'##.##.####'">
    <!-- Russian phone format -->
    <input type="tel" v-mask="'+7 (###) ###-##-##'">
  </div>
</template>

Format Options

| Key | Type | | --- | ----------------------- | | # | Number | | A | Latin letter | | N | Number and latin letter | | X | Any |

License

MIT © Vue.js Community